Abstract
The scope of the Act is to regulate maritime traffic in Namibia. It provides with respect to, among other things: right of innocent passage; entry into and departure from internal waters; permission of the Minister for the immobilizing laying-up stopping or anchoring outside harbours or fishing harbours; and the Minister's powers relating to ship on non-innocent passage. Subject to the provisions of this Act, the master of any ship shall not, except as prescribed by Regulation, cause it to enter or leave internal waters other than a harbour or a fishing harbour.

Long title of text
An Act to regulate marine traffic in Namibia and to provide for matters connected therewith.
Notes
Consolidated version of Act No. 2 of 1981 as amended last by the Namibia Ports Authority Act No. 2 of 1994.
